How they compare
Belize currently reports 8.60 million against 0 in Iraq, a difference of 8.60 million.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 20 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Iraq ahead.
Belize ranks 71st and Iraq ranks 74th of 127 countries.
Iraq has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Belize | Iraq |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 26.40 million | 216.81 million | 190.41 million | Iraq |
| 2010s | 860,000 | 126.09 million | 125.23 million | Iraq |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
